Congratulations on completing Course 101 – Introduction to Investing. Over these lessons you have built a clear, structured understanding of how the investing world fits together. You have seen how stocks, funds, bonds, commodities, real estate, money markets, and currencies each play a different role in a portfolio, and how risk management and clear goals guide every decision you make.
You began by identifying what type of investor you are and clarifying your financial goals and time horizons. You then explored how stock market booms, crashes, and economic cycles affect long-term investors, and why risk management, diversification, and asset allocation are essential foundations for any strategy.
Next, you learned how the stock market actually works: the role of exchanges, stock prices and ticker symbols, IPOs, bid–ask spreads, and how to place trades through a broker. You compared different types of stocks, from blue-chips and growth stocks to dividend and speculative shares, and practiced using paper trading to gain experience without risking real money.
The course then broadened your view beyond individual stocks. You examined mutual funds and ETFs as simple ways to build diversified portfolios, and you saw how hedge funds and REITs use more specialized strategies and structures. You gained an introductory understanding of futures, options, and commodities, along with precious metals, Forex, money markets, and bonds, so you can recognize how each instrument behaves, where the main risks lie, and which ones are more suitable for conservative or advanced investors.
Finally, you explored real estate and bonds as income-producing assets, learned how interest rates, inflation, and credit quality affect bond prices, and saw how cash, short-term instruments, and safe-haven assets can stabilize a portfolio during volatile markets.
What You Should Now Be Able to Do
After completing Course 101, you should now be able to:
- Describe the main types of investments and their roles (stocks, funds, bonds, commodities, real estate, currencies, and cash equivalents).
- Explain how the stock market, futures markets, and options markets work at a high level.
- Recognize the trade-off between risk and return and how diversification and asset allocation help manage that risk.
- Interpret basic stock market terminology such as ticker symbols, bid/ask spread, IPO, and stock price movements.
- Identify which investment vehicles are better suited to beginners versus experienced or aggressive investors.
- Evaluate whether a new product, fund, or strategy fits your goals, time horizon, and risk tolerance.
This course was designed as your big-picture roadmap to the investing landscape. You now have the context to dive deeper into specific strategies, tools, and analysis techniques with confidence.
